              Gave it a google and found this out:
              International Beer Day (IBD) is a celebration on the first Friday of every August founded in 2007 in Santa Cruz, California by Jesse Avshalomov.[1][2][3][4] Since its inception, International Beer Day has grown from a small localized event in the western United States into a worldwide celebration spanning 207 cities, 80 countries and 6 continents.[5] Specifically, International Beer Day has three declared purposes:
              1. To gather with friends and enjoy the taste of beer.
              2. To celebrate those responsible for brewing and serving beer.
              3. To unite the world under the banner of beer, by celebrating the beers of all nations together on a single day.
